Object representing a list of objects.
operator +(item): Creates a new list that is the combination of the two operands.operator ==(rhs): Compares two lists for equality.operator !=(rhs): Compares two lists for lack of equality.operator <(rhs): Returns true if every item in the left list is less than every item in the right.operator >(rhs): Returns true if every item in the left list is greater than every item in the right.operator <=(rhs): Returns true if every item in the left list is less than or eaual to every item in the right.operator >=(rhs): Returns true if every item in the left list is greater than or equal to every item in the right.operator <<(item): Adds item to the end of the list.operator map(method): Calls method on each of the elements in the list and returns a new list.operator reduce(method): Calls method on each of the elements and returns a single result.operator [](index): Returns the item at the specified index.operator []=(index, value): Set the item at the specified index.__op_array__(index): Returns the item at the specified index.__op_array_set__(index, value): Set the item at the specified index.__op_equals__(rhs): Compares two lists for equality.__op_geq__(rhs): Returns true if every item in the left list is greater than or equal to every item in the right.__op_gt__(rhs): Returns true if every item in the left list is greater than every item in the right.__op_leq__(rhs): Returns true if every item in the left list is less than or eaual to every item in the right.__op_lshift__(item): Adds item to the end of the list.__op_lt__(rhs): Returns true if every item in the left list is less than every item in the right.__op_map__(method): Calls method on each of the elements in the list and returns a new list.__op_nequals__(rhs): Compares two lists for lack of equality.__op_plus__(item): Creates a new list that is the combination of the two operands.__op_reduce__(method): Calls method on each of the elements and returns a single result.append(item): Adds an item to the end of the list.count(): Returns the number of items in the list.cur(): Returns current item pointed to by the list's iterator.getIndex(index): Returns the item at the specified index.head(): Returns the first item in the list.next(): Moves iterator to the next item in the list.prepend(item): Adds an item to the beginning of the list.removeAt(index): Removes the item at the specified index.reset(): Resets list's iterator to the first element.sort(comparator): Sort a list of objects.str(): Returns string representaiton of the list.sublist(index): Returns the list containing every item from the specified index onwards.sublist(from, count): Returns the list containing every item from the specified range of indices.tail(): Returns a list containing all but the first item.
